-* STMicroelectronics sdhci-st MMC/SD controller
-
-This file documents the differences between the core properties in
-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t and the properties
-used by the sdhci-st driver.
-
-Required properties:
-- compatible: Must be "st,sdhci" and it can be compatible to "st,sdhci-stih407"
- to set the internal glue logic used for configuring the MMC
- subsystem (mmcss) inside the FlashSS (available in STiH407 SoC
- family).
-
-- clock-names: Should be "mmc" and "icn". (NB: The latter is not compulsory)
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/resource-names.txt
-- clocks: Phandle to the clock.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/clock/clock-bindings.txt
-
-- interrupts: One mmc interrupt should be described here.
-- interrupt-names: Should be "mmcirq".
-
-- pinctrl-names: A pinctrl state names "default" must be defined.
-- pinctrl-0: Phandle referencing pin configuration of the sd/emmc controller.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/pinctrl/pinctrl-bindings.txt
-
-- reg: This must provide the host controller base address and it can also
- contain the FlashSS Top register for TX/RX delay used by the driver
- to configure DLL inside the flashSS, if so reg-names must also be
- specified.
-
-Optional properties:
-- reg-names: Should be "mmc" and "top-mmc-delay". "top-mmc-delay" is optional
- for eMMC on stih407 family silicon to configure DLL inside FlashSS.
-
-- non-removable: Non-removable slot. Also used for configuring mmcss in STiH407 SoC
- family.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-
-- bus-width: Number of data lines.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-
-- max-frequency: Can be 200MHz, 100MHz or 50MHz (default) and used for
- configuring the CCONFIG3 in the mmcss.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-
-- resets: Phandle and reset specifier pair to softreset line of HC IP.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/reset/reset.txt
-
-- vqmmc-supply: Phandle to the regulator dt node, mentioned as the vcc/vdd
- supply in eMMC/SD specs.
-
-- sd-uhs-sdr50: To enable the SDR50 in the mmcss.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-
-- sd-uhs-sdr104: To enable the SDR104 in the mmcss.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-
-- sd-uhs-ddr50: To enable the DDR50 in the mmcss.
- See: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mmc/mmc.txt.
-

+title: STMicroelectronics SDHCI-ST MMC/SD Controller
+
+description:
+ The STMicroelectronics SDHCI-ST MMC/SD host controller, which is
+ compliant with the SD Host Controller Interface (SDHCI) specification and
+ is used to interface with MMC, SD and SDIO cards. The ST SDHCI controller
+ extends the standard SDHCI capabilities with platform-specific
+ configurations such as additional register regions,clock inputs, and delay
+ control mechanisms required for signal timing adjustments which are
+ necessary to support high-speed modes and ensure reliable data transfer
+ across different ST SoCs.
